SAC18 is a versatile integrated circuit that belongs to the category of analog-to-digital converters (ADCs). SAC18 operates on the principle of sampling and quantization. When an analog signal is applied to its input, the internal circuitry samples the signal at a high frequency, quantizes the samples, and then outputs the digital representation of the original analog signal.
SAC18 finds extensive use in various applications, including: - Industrial automation - Medical instrumentation - Test and measurement equipment - Audio signal processing - Automotive electronics
